首页 | 本学科首页   官方微博 | 高级检索  
     检索      


Petri net-based protocol synthesis with minimum communication costs
Institution:1. Department of Computer Science, American University of Sharjah, P.O. Box 26666, Sharjah, United Arab Emirates;2. Graduate School of Engineering Science, Osaka University, 1-3 Machikaneyamacho, Toyonaka, Osaka 560-8531, Japan;3. School of Information Technology and Engineering, University of Ottawa, 800 King Edward Str., P.O. Box 450 Stn A, Ottawa, Ont., Canada K1N 6N5;1. State Key Laboratory of Catalysis, Dalian Institute of Chemical Physics, Chinese Academy of Sciences, 457 Zhongshan Road, Dalian 116023, China;2. Graduate University of Chinese Academy of Science, Beijing 100049, China
Abstract:Protocol synthesis is used to derive a protocol specification, that is, the specification of a set of application components running in a distributed system of networked computers, from a specification of services (called the service specification) to be provided by the distributed application to its users. Protocol synthesis reduces design costs and errors by specifying the message exchanges between the application components, as defined by the protocol specifications. In this paper, we propose a new synthesis method that generates optimized protocol specification. Both service and protocol specifications are described using extended Petri nets. Particularly, we propose an integer linear programming model that derives distributed applications with minimum communication costs. The model determines an optimal allocation of resources that minimizes communication costs. Our model can treat several reasonable cost criteria that could be used in various related application areas. Particularly, we have considered the following cost criteria: (a) the number of messages exchanged between different distributed applications, (b) the size of messages, (c) the number of messages based on frequency of execution, (d) communication channel costs, and (e) resource placement costs. An application example is given along with some experimental results.
Keywords:
本文献已被 ScienceDirect 等数据库收录!
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号